Transaction 8923d9e7009b71742677bf1f4c6967c48130cc915242e1814eacaa9a26120fea
1 Input
1 Output
-
8923d9e7009b71742677bf1f4c6967c48130cc915242e1814eacaa9a26120fea:0
- value
- 7705621
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d8fa685905fc059653687f5d84d651721c1ad46 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12EhsWDq7DZVL5wu4N7Grr9NmhBwzbacgh